Meaning ● Agile Strategic Foresight, in the context of SMB operations, represents a business leadership capability to anticipate and rapidly adapt to evolving market dynamics. In essence, it’s about combining proactive business future planning with the iterative flexibility inherent in agile methodologies. A core element involves employing data-driven scenario planning to inform decision-making, enabling SMBs to proactively respond to changing customer needs or emerging competition.
